Ronaldo Reaches 800 Club Goals Milestone, Surpassing Messi
Cristiano Ronaldo has once again etched his name into football history, becoming the first player to reach 800 career club goals, surpassing long time rival Lionel Messi in the process.
The Portuguese forward, who turned 40 in February, scored his landmark goal during Al-Nassr’s emphatic 5-1 victory over Al-Fateh in the Saudi Pro League. It marked Ronaldo's 1,061st club appearance and his 99th goal for Al-Nassr since joining the club in December 2022.
Ronaldo's historic strike came shortly after returning from international duty with Portugal, where he earned his 225th cap and netted his 143rd international goal. Despite João Félix stealing headlines with a hat-trick in the same match, all eyes were on Ronaldo as he hit yet another record.
Now sitting on 99 goals for Al-Nassr, the five-time Ballon d'Or winner is on the brink of yet another record. Should he score one more, he would become the first player in history to score 100 goals for four different clubs, having already done so for Manchester United (145 goals), Real Madrid (450), and Juventus (101).
According to Transfermarkt data, no other player has matched this feat, reinforcing Ronaldo's status as one of football’s most prolific scorers.
Ronaldo began his professional career at Sporting CP, scoring five goals in 31 appearances before sealing a €19 million move to Manchester United in 2003. Under Sir Alex Ferguson’s guidance, he blossomed into a global superstar, eventually leaving Old Trafford for Real Madrid in 2009 in a then-world record €117 million deal.
At Real Madrid, Ronaldo hit previously unimaginable numbers, scoring 450 goals in just 438 games more than a goal per match and helping the Spanish giants to four Champions League titles.
A move to Juventus followed in 2018, where he netted 101 goals in 134 matches and led the club to back-to-back Serie A titles.
While Messi continues to impress in the MLS with Inter Miami recently netting a hat-trick in a 5-2 win over Nashville his overall club tally of 781 goals still trails Ronaldo’s 800. Despite their differing paths, the rivalry between the two icons continues to captivate fans worldwide.
Now valued at €12 million and under contract with Al-Nassr until 2027, Ronaldo shows no signs of slowing down. With his sights reportedly set on reaching 1,000 career goals, the legendary striker could be rewriting record books for years to come.
